Amar Amar Cash out Refinance on free n clear property
12 February 2023 | 9 replies
Quote from @Robin Simon: Yes - the new Fannie guidelines are going into effect April 1 which will require 12 months seasoning period for cash-out refinanceshttps://capitalmarkets.fanniem...A lot will depend on your financial situation/credit and the property but essentially you will have choices:-Credit Union/Local Bank - hardest qualification, lowest rate but probably like you said big restrictions and long (12+ months) seasoning period for cash-out refis-Conventional (Fannie) financing - now also 12 months-Private Lenders ("DSCR Loans") rates will be a bit higher - 7/8s, BUT will allow cash-out refinances with pretty easy qualification and seasoning periods as low as 3 months only for some lendersThank for for explaining all the options.
